A salesman makes both a base salary and also a commission, which is a percentage of what he sells. Each month, if his sales total s dollars, he makes a total of 2,000 + 0. 1s dollars. What does 2,000 represent?
• A. his monthly base salary in dollars
• B. the amount of his monthly sales in dollars
• C. his total monthly pay in dollars
• D. his monthly commission in dollars

The total earnings of the salesman each month are expressed as \(2,000 + 0.1s\), where \(s\) is the total sales in dollars.
In this equation:
- \(2,000\) is a fixed amount that he receives regardless of his sales, which is characteristic of a base salary.
- \(0.1s\) represents the commission he earns, which is a percentage (10% in this case) of his sales.
Thus, the $2,000 represents his monthly base salary.
Therefore, the correct answer is:
• A. his monthly base salary in dollars

The value of the baseball card is given by the equation \(0.15y + 0.35\), where \(y\) is the number of years since it was released.
In this equation:
- The coefficient of \(y\) (which is \(0.15\)) represents the rate of increase in value per year.
As \(y\) increases by 1 (i.e., each year), the value of the baseball card increases by \(0.15\) dollars.
Therefore, the baseball card's value is increasing by:
**A. $0.15** per year.

To manipulate the equation \(y = 5x - 11\) in terms of \(x\), we need to solve for \(x\).
Starting with the original equation:
\[
y = 5x - 11
\]
1. Add \(11\) to both sides:
\[
y + 11 = 5x
\]
2. Now, divide both sides by \(5\):
\[
x = \frac{y + 11}{5}
\]
This can be rewritten as:
\[
x = \frac{y}{5} + \frac{11}{5}
\]
Looking at the answer choices provided, none of the options exactly match the derived equation.
However, it appears that **none** of the options are correct. The correct equivalent to \(y = 5x - 11\) rewritten in terms of \(x\) is:
\[
x = \frac{y + 11}{5}
\]
